Dominus one to beat

Dominus, with four consecutive impressive sprinting victories, will face the top-class sprinters in the feature Ol’ Time Crop Over Handicap today at the Garrison Savannah.

The Sir David Seale-owned, Andrew Nunes-trained colt will eyeball Martin and Daniel Raizman’s vastly improved colt Zagan in the 1 100 metres speed fest around 4:30 p.m.

Dominus’ formidable form has seen him steadily moving through the ranks, and he must definitely be caught if he is to be beaten. In his last win, he shredded sprinters with a destructive display of speed in a year’s best time of 1:04.4 minutes.

He loses regular pilot, champion jockey Rasheed Hughes, who has vacated and shows loyalty with Zagan, who is now seeking consecutive victories sprinting. (LY)
